Norway's fauna and flora have been strongly influenced by the new incursions, but also by the fact that the climate is the prime factor in determining distribution patterns.
Norway has perhaps one of Europe's most variable climates, due to its proximity to the Atlantic and to its 2,500 km long coast, along a north-south axis.
In Norway, as in the rest of Europe, it is the seed ripening that deter-mines the limits of their distribution.

The rural district of Flora is situated on the west coast of Sogn and Fjordane, and contains the westernmost town in Norway.
Svanøy is the southernmost and greenest island in the district of Flora.
Flora is a haven for sports fishermen with numerous lakes and rivers.

As mentioned in the introductory part of this proposal, Norway is not bound by the decision made by CITES in 1983 to transfer minke whale from Appendix II to Appendix I, as Norway lodged a reservation against this CITES decision in 1983.
This moratorium is not binding for Norway according to Article V of the ICRW, as Norway lodged an objection to the general moratorium in 1982 (10).
Norway exercised its legal right under the objection to the moratorium to resume commercial whaling in 1993 based on the new scientific knowledge of the whale stocks concerned.

This very handsome volume is the first fruits of a co-operative scheme to publish a multi-volume critical Flora of the vascular plants of the Nordic Region, defined as Denmark, Finland, Iceland, Norway and Sweden, together with the Faroe Islands and the Arctic islands of Jan Meyen, Bear Island and Svalbard (Spitsbergen).
The Flora adopts the sequence of Flora Europaea, so that this first volume covers all the Pteridophyta and Gymnosperms, and begins the long succession of Angiosperm families up to and including the Polygonaceae.
Finally, the whole Flora is in English, a choice of language that will, in the words of Jonsell’s Preface, “make detailed knowledge of the Nordic flora internationally available”.

The flora of Norway is richer than might be expected.
Most of the plants are also found in other countries, with the exception of a few mountain plants that are peculiar to Norway.
Of land animals, the bear is nearly extinct, while the moose is mainly found in south-eastern Norway and Tr¯ndelag.
